Why Exchanges Can't Treat Time as an Afterthought

Every trade, every audit trail, every regulatory report an exchange produces depends on one input almost nobody talks about: what time it is, down to the microsecond, agreed upon by every system in the building. Get it wrong, and trades are misordered, compliance reports fail, and market participants stop trusting the venue to referee its own market fairly. Get it right, and it's invisible, which is exactly the problem. Timing infrastructure only gets attention when it breaks or when growth outpaces it, and both are happening across exchanges right now.

Time is no longer a back-office detail

A decade ago, "timing" for an exchange meant a GPS antenna on the roof feeding PTP or NTP to a server rack. That's no longer enough for three converging reasons.

1. Market structure has caught up

High-frequency trading firms compete on microseconds and nanoseconds. If an exchange's own clock drifts or its distribution to matching engines has inconsistent latency, the exchange isn't just running a technical risk; it's running a fairness risk. Firms will notice, and they will ask questions.

2. Infrastructure has caught up

Exchanges increasingly don't run their own data centers. They colocate. Which means a problem that used to be "how do we manage our own timing infrastructure" is now "how do we manage timing infrastructure inside a shared facility that dozens of other tenants also need access to."

3. Regulation has caught up

MiFID II's RTS 25 requires timestamp accuracy and traceability to UTC for trading venues and their members. DORA is pushing operational resilience requirements into timing infrastructure across EU financial entities. FINRA CAT in the US has its own clock synchronization mandates. None of these regulations care whether an exchange's antenna is working today; they require auditable, traceable time continuously.

The rooftop problem nobody plans for

The infrastructure point above is where things get physically interesting. A GNSS antenna needs a clear view of the sky, which means roof space, which is finite. When a major exchange moves into a colocation facility and announces it, every high-frequency trading firm, broker, and data vendor that wants to trade against that exchange wants to be in the same building, and most of them assume they need their own GPS feed and their own rooftop hardware to get accurate time.

That assumption doesn't scale. A data center can fit a handful of large antenna installations on a roof, not dozens. The exchanges and data centers that get ahead of this problem are the ones that stop treating timing as something each tenant solves individually and start treating it as shared infrastructure, delivered as a service over the connectivity that's already there.

What "good" timing actually requires

Based on what we're seeing across financial services deployments, a timing service built for exchange environments needs to clear a specific bar:

Speed. Performance fast enough, end to end, to keep pace with matching engine requirements and HFT expectations. Anything slower and the exchange is the bottleneck, not the traders.

Accuracy with a paper trail. Tight, traceable accuracy to UTC, sourced from national measurement institutes (NIST, NPL, and equivalents), not just "synced to a GPS satellite and hoping." Traceability is what turns a timestamp into evidence.

Independence from any single source. GNSS is convenient and also a single point of failure, vulnerable to outages, jamming, and spoofing. Timing services now need multiple independent sources, terrestrial and satellite, so a GNSS outage doesn't become a trading outage.

Access for the whole market, not just the exchange. It's not enough for the exchange's own matching engine to be synchronized. The HFTs, brokers, and data vendors trading against that exchange need access to that same time source, at the same standard, or the market is internally consistent but not actually synchronized as a whole. That shared access is exactly what a facility-wide, fabric-delivered service can provide that a private rooftop antenna can't.

Compliance built in, not bolted on. Full reporting for MiFID II, DORA, FINRA CAT and similar international frameworks needs to be a feature of the service, not a project a compliance team runs separately every quarter.

The shift: from hardware to managed service

The pattern showing up across the industry is a shift from "buy and maintain your own timing hardware" to "consume timing as a managed service over infrastructure you're already connected to." For firms already co-located in facilities like Equinix and Digital Realty, that means precision time delivered over the same fabric already carrying market data and order flow, no new antenna, no new maintenance contract, no new point of failure to monitor at 3am.

This matters most in exactly the scenario described above: a major exchange migrates into a shared facility, and within days the facility is fielding calls from every trading firm that wants to be near it. Not all of those firms need identical timing. Some genuinely need extreme, cutting-edge precision. Most need reliable, audit-ready time and would rather not build a rooftop antenna farm to get it. Serving that second group well, at scale, without every firm duplicating infrastructure, is the actual problem worth solving. And it's solvable in phases: start with the minimum setup that gets an exchange and its earliest counterparties live, then scale up redundancy and precision as demand proves out, rather than over-building on day one and hoping demand catches up.

This isn't optional anymore

Exchanges are being squeezed from three directions at once, and none of them are going away on their own. Trading firms are watching for any inconsistency in timing, because fairness is the whole premise of the venue. Data centers only have so much roof space to go around, which forces a rethink of how timing gets delivered to everyone in the building, not just the exchange. And running underneath both of those, regulators expect a clean, traceable record of how the timing behind every trade held up. Treating any one of these as a problem to solve later is how an exchange gets caught out by whichever one moves first.
